Transaction 34cae796dede7f112316bfe393a4c3a2f3f89b449eeeef82454b08ba0a53ff43
1 Input
2 Outputs
- 34cae796dede7f112316bfe393a4c3a2f3f89b449eeeef82454b08ba0a53ff43:0
- 34cae796dede7f112316bfe393a4c3a2f3f89b449eeeef82454b08ba0a53ff43:1
value 4000000
address 1FKbsAcP6PFW3rDqXjqqpzkZiMLTuPTjWj
value 67775874
address 1NS17sUPxJPGUQdzM9JrSSnnZ7JRew8JPm